Garden club helps plant daffodils in park
Staff Report
Coastal Courier
Members of the Morning Glory Garden Club, helped OMI workers plant daffodils Jan. 20 as part of a state beautification project. The plants were placed around the Blue Star Highway marker at Main Street Park. Club president Judy Shippey said there are more beautification projects coming up, including a tree planting ceremony Feb. 19. The Morning Glory Garden Club is a member of the State Garden Clubs of Georgia.
